trucks and driving in belize

talk about glad to see something. the majority of the trucks (like 90%) in belize are none other than strokers. some only hitting on 4 cylinders because of the lack of mechanics, and most are rough as a cob but they are everywhere you turn! very few cummins. the roads down there are TERRIBLE and they run 65mph+ on roads i wouldnt run my truck over 35 mph on. the dodges wont hold together. i know missionaries that have had them and they fall apart down there. i saw maybe 10 dodges in the country, and probably over 100 powerstrokes.

THEY HAVE THE AWESOMEST LITTLE TRUCKS DOWN THERE. i came back lusting after their little trucks. get this-----a full crew cab ford ranger comes outta the factory with baja light bars in the bed, and brush gaurds up front. here is the kicker- they are diesel, but cant be sold here cause of tree huggers! they are awesome little trucks. i want!
